Какъв е препоръчителният подход за достъп и модифициране на свойства в клас?
В областта на уеб разработката, особено в PHP и MySQL, класовете и обектите играят решаваща роля в организирането и структурирането на кода. Когато работите с класове, е важно да разберете препоръчителния подход за достъп и модифициране на свойства. Този отговор ще предостави подробно и изчерпателно обяснение на препоръчания подход, базиран на
Как можем да актуализираме стойността на частно свойство в клас?
За да актуализираме стойността на частно свойство в клас в PHP, трябва да използваме методите getter и setter. Частните свойства не са директно достъпни извън класа, така че трябва да дефинираме публични методи в класа, за да променим техните стойности. Първо, нека разгледаме прост клас, наречен "Person" с
Как можем да получим достъп до стойността на частна собственост в клас?
За да получим достъп до стойността на частно свойство в клас, трябва да разберем концепцията за капсулиране в обектно-ориентираното програмиране. Капсулирането е основен принцип, който ни позволява да контролираме достъпа до членовете на класа, като свойства и методи. В PHP можем да постигнем капсулиране чрез използване на модификатори за достъп. В PHP имаме
Каква е целта свойствата да бъдат частни в клас?
В областта на уеб разработката, по-специално в контекста на PHP и MySQL, концепцията за класове и обекти играе решаваща роля в организирането и структурирането на кода. Един основен аспект на класовете е способността да се дефинират свойства, които по същество са променливи, които съдържат данни. Когато проектират класове, разработчиците често използват
Какво представлява функцията конструктор в PHP класовете и каква е нейната цел?
Конструкторската функция в PHP класове е специален метод, който се извиква автоматично, когато обект се създава от клас. Целта му е да инициализира свойствата на обекта или да изпълни всякакви други необходими задачи за настройка. В PHP функцията конструктор се дефинира с помощта на метода __construct(). Този метод трябва да има същото име
Какво представляват методите в PHP класовете и как можем да дефинираме тяхната видимост?
Методите в PHP класовете са функции, които са дефинирани в клас и се използват за извършване на конкретни действия или задачи. Те капсулират поведението на даден обект и му позволяват да взаимодейства с други обекти или да манипулира собствените си данни. Методите могат да бъдат дефинирани с различни нива на видимост, които определят дали могат
Какво представляват свойствата в PHP класовете и как можем да дефинираме тяхната видимост?
Свойствата в PHP класовете са променливи, които са свързани с конкретен клас. Те ни позволяват да съхраняваме и манипулираме данни в контекста на даден обект. С други думи, свойствата определят характеристиките или атрибутите на даден обект. Те могат да съдържат различни видове данни като цели числа, низове, масиви или дори други обекти.
Как да създадем обект от клас в PHP?
За да създадете обект от клас в PHP, трябва да разберете концепцията за класове и обекти и как те се свързват един с друг. В PHP класовете се използват за дефиниране на структурата и поведението на обектите. Обектът, от друга страна, е екземпляр на клас, който може да бъде създаден
Какво е клас в PHP и каква е целта му?
Класът в PHP е план или шаблон, който дефинира структурата и поведението на даден обект. Той служи като основен градивен елемент в обектно-ориентираното програмиране (OOP) и позволява на разработчиците да създават обекти със специфични свойства и методи. В PHP класът се декларира с помощта на ключовата дума `class`, последвана от името
Как можем да изтрием файл в PHP с помощта на функцията за премахване на връзката?
Функцията за премахване на връзката в PHP е полезен инструмент за изтриване на файлове от файловата система на сървъра. Той позволява на разработчиците да премахват файлове програмно, осигурявайки удобен начин за управление и почистване на файловото хранилище. В този отговор ще обсъдим как да използваме ефективно функцията за прекратяване на връзката, покривайки нейния синтаксис, параметри и някои най-добри